首页主机资讯Ubuntu Swap在服务器上怎么配置

Ubuntu Swap在服务器上怎么配置

时间2025-10-01 13:44:03发布访客分类主机资讯浏览786
导读:在Ubuntu服务器上配置Swap分区可以提高系统的性能和稳定性,特别是在内存不足的情况下。以下是配置Swap分区的详细步骤: 1. 检查当前Swap使用情况 首先,检查当前系统是否已经有Swap分区以及其使用情况: sudo swapon...

在Ubuntu服务器上配置Swap分区可以提高系统的性能和稳定性,特别是在内存不足的情况下。以下是配置Swap分区的详细步骤:

1. 检查当前Swap使用情况

首先,检查当前系统是否已经有Swap分区以及其使用情况:

sudo swapon --show
free -h

2. 创建一个新的Swap文件

如果系统没有足够的Swap空间,可以创建一个新的Swap文件。以下是创建一个4GB Swap文件的步骤:

创建一个4GB的文件

sudo fallocate -l 4G /swapfile

或者使用dd命令:

sudo dd if=/dev/zero of=/swapfile bs=1M count=4096

设置正确的权限

sudo chmod 600 /swapfile

将文件格式化为Swap

sudo mkswap /swapfile

启用Swap文件

sudo swapon /swapfile

3. 永久启用Swap文件

为了让系统在重启后仍然启用Swap文件,需要将其添加到/etc/fstab文件中。

编辑/etc/fstab文件

sudo nano /etc/fstab

添加以下行

/swapfile none swap sw 0 0

保存并退出编辑器

4. 验证Swap配置

重启服务器并验证Swap是否正确配置和启用:

sudo reboot

重启后,使用以下命令检查Swap状态:

sudo swapon --show
free -h

5. 调整Swap大小(可选)

如果需要调整Swap文件的大小,可以按照以下步骤操作:

停用Swap文件

sudo swapoff /swapfile

调整文件大小

sudo fallocate -l 8G /swapfile  # 将Swap文件调整为8GB

或者使用dd命令:

sudo dd if=/dev/zero of=/swapfile bs=1M count=8192  # 将Swap文件调整为8GB

重新格式化并启用Swap文件

sudo mkswap /swapfile
sudo swapon /swapfile

更新/etc/fstab文件(如果需要)

如果调整了Swap文件的大小,确保/etc/fstab文件中的条目也相应更新。

通过以上步骤,你可以在Ubuntu服务器上成功配置和启用Swap分区。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: Ubuntu Swap在服务器上怎么配置
本文地址: https://pptw.com/jishu/715788.html
Ubuntu Dolphin支持外部存储设备吗 Debian Sniffer定制化可能性

游客 回复需填写必要信息